Transaction cc3343bb09f7082260e663d2fa7f1daa6176690bb689f5fc31f60d0f47744f14
1 Input
1 Output
-
cc3343bb09f7082260e663d2fa7f1daa6176690bb689f5fc31f60d0f47744f14:0
- value
- 46630000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adb410c5cc83d39a7615db70e96caf5dafc1c31c OP_EQUAL
- address
- 3HXUXuGRowqiwCC1eWdzWjZq17V92NaPt5